17.) How do I find a lender?<br />
Finding a lender for your mortgage is very easy. Finding the<br />
right mortgage lender for you however, requires some time<br />
and research on your part. If you don’t already have an idea of<br />
the bank or lender you want to use, I am happy to refer you to<br />
a lender. If you’re already working with a real estate agent, you<br />
can also ask them if they know of a particularly good mortgage<br />
company or lender in the area.<br />
Each of the lenders is likely to offer different interest rates<br />
and terms for your mortgage so make sure when speaking to<br />
them you bring a pen and paper to write down the numbers,<br />
amounts, and other important information. Make sure that you<br />
speak with several different lenders before making a decision;<br />
you’re entering into a contract with that company that you’ll be<br />
committed to for the next 15 to 30 years.<br />
For most lenders the entire loan process will take 3 to 6 weeks<br />
from beginning to end. This means for many buyers, they can<br />
apply for and be approved for the loan before they’ve even<br />
started closing the deal on their house.<br />
